AS A SCRUM MASTER, YOU WILL :
- Facilitate core Scrum ceremonies (Sprint Planning, Daily Stand-ups, Reviews, and Retrospectives) to drive team rhythm and alignment.
- Collaborate with cross-functional rolesincluding Developers, Product Owners, and Release Train Engineersto remove impediments and support team delivery.
- Champion agile practices and foster a culture of continuous improvement across teams and the broader organization.
- Coordinate with fellow Scrum Masters and train leadership to manage cross-team dependencies and align on shared initiatives.
- Support Program Increment (PI) planning and help guide agile adoption while maintaining team autonomy and ownership.
- Promote data-informed decision-making by leveraging metrics and actively embodying Agile and SAFe principles at all levels.
